#d76180 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#d76180 is composed of 84.3% red, 38% green and 50.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 54.9% magenta, 40.5% yellow and 15.7% black. It has a hue angle of 344.2 degrees, a saturation of 59.6% and a lightness of 61.2%. #d76180 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ffc2ff with #af0001. Closest websafe color is: #cc6699.

#d76180 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#d76180 has RGB values of R:215, G:97, B:128 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.55, Y:0.4, K:0.16. Its decimal value is 14115200.

Shades and Tints of #d76180
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0e0406 is the darkest color, while #fffefe is the lightest one.
